Unveiling Hidden Water Losses: The Science of Leak Detection
Discovering hidden water wastage can be a challenging task. Despite this, employing the science of leak detection provides valuable insights into such elusive water disappearances. This process typically involves examining factors such as water pressure fluctuations, odd sounds emanating from pipes, and the presence of obvious signs of moisture.
Specialized devices are often employed to pinpoint the source of leaks. These encompass acoustic leak detectors that pick up on the sounds produced by escaping water, as well as pressure testing methods that help pinpoint irregularities in the system. Moreover, some leak detection techniques employ thermal imaging to disclose leaks by detecting temperature variations associated with water movement.
By comprehending the science behind leak detection, property owners can take proactive steps to minimize water waste and avoid potential damage.

Mastering Leak Detection: From Simple Drips to Complex Infrastructural Issues
Water issues can range from minor inconveniences like a dripping faucet to catastrophic events affecting entire infrastructures. Recognizing the magnitude of a leak is crucial for implementing appropriate solutions. Detecting leaks early, before they escalate into major problems, minimizes both financial and environmental expenditures.
Troubleshooting your property regularly can help identify potential leaks. Pay attention to indications like damp walls, unexplained water stains, or a sudden increase in your water bill. Advanced technologies, such as acoustic leak detectors and infrared cameras, can pinpoint hidden leaks efficiently.
Professional plumbers possess the expertise and tools to diagnose and repair leaks of all kinds. They can reach hard-to-reach areas and execute lasting solutions.
By mastering leak detection, you preserve your property and assets from the devastating effects of water damage.
